Discovering Purple Cauliflower: A Vibrant Addition to Your Plate!
As the seasons shift towards spring and summer, there's a delightful addition to the vegetable lineup that catches the eye and excites the palate: purple cauliflower. This stunning variant of the traditional white cauliflower brings a burst of colour and flavour to any table.
A Visual Feast
One of the immediate draws of purple cauliflower is its striking appearance. With its vibrant hue ranging from deep violet to rich lavender, it adds a pop of colour to vegetable gatherings and culinary creations alike. Plated alongside other vegetables or as a standalone star, purple cauliflower elevates the visual appeal of any dish.
Crossbreeding Success
Purple cauliflower is a testament to the success of crossbreeding in agriculture. Through careful cultivation, this unique variety has been developed to not only delight the eyes but also tantalise the taste buds. Despite its unconventional colour, its flavour profile remains wonderfully nutty, offering a delightful twist on the familiar cauliflower taste.
Pairing Purple Cauliflower: What to Cook It With?
When it comes to cooking purple cauliflower, the possibilities are as vibrant as its hue. Here are a few ideas to make the most of this colourful cruciferous vegetable:
Roasted Purple Cauliflower: Toss florets of purple cauliflower with olive oil, garlic, and your favourite herbs, then roast until tender and caramelized for a flavorful side dish or snack.
Purple Cauliflower Mash: Steam or boil purple cauliflower until soft, then mash with butter, cream, and seasoning for a colourful twist on traditional mashed potatoes.
Purple Cauliflower Salad: Slice raw purple cauliflower thinly and toss with a bright vinaigrette, fresh herbs and other crunchy vegetables for a refreshing and visually stunning salad.
Purple Cauliflower Pizza: Use roasted or steamed purple cauliflower as a colourful topping for homemade pizzas, adding a burst of flavour and nutrition to every slice.
Purple Cauliflower Soup: Puree-cooked purple cauliflower with vegetable broth, onions and spices for a vibrant and velvety soup that's as pleasing to the eye as it is to the palate.
